隨筆 - 9  文章 - 4  trackbacks - 0
          <2010年5月>
          2526272829301
          2345678
          9101112131415
          16171819202122
          23242526272829
          303112345

          常用鏈接

          留言簿

          隨筆檔案

          搜索

          •  

          最新評論

          閱讀排行榜

          評論排行榜

          今天晚上把三個框架整合在一起出現(xiàn)了一些異常:
          log4j:WARN No appenders could be found for logger (org.springframework.web.context.ContextLoader).
          log4j:WARN Please initialize the log4j system properly.
          2009-7-25 0:31:38 org.apache.catalina.core.StandardContext filterStart
          嚴重: Exception starting filter struts2
          [unknown location]
           at com.opensymphony.xwork2.config.providers.XmlConfigurationProvider.loadConfigurationFiles(XmlConfigurationProvider.java:835)
           at com.opensymphony.xwork2.config.providers.XmlConfigurationProvider.loadDocuments(XmlConfigurationProvider.java:131)
           at com.opensymphony.xwork2.config.providers.XmlConfigurationProvider.init(XmlConfigurationProvider.java:100)
           at com.opensymphony.xwork2.config.impl.DefaultConfiguration.reload(DefaultConfiguration.java:130)
           at com.opensymphony.xwork2.config.ConfigurationManager.getConfiguration(ConfigurationManager.java:52)
           at org.apache.struts2.dispatcher.Dispatcher.init_PreloadConfiguration(Dispatcher.java:395)
           at org.apache.struts2.dispatcher.Dispatcher.init(Dispatcher.java:452)
           at org.apache.struts2.dispatcher.FilterDispatcher.init(FilterDispatcher.java:205)
           at org.apache.catalina.core.ApplicationFilterConfig.getFilter(ApplicationFilterConfig.java:275)
           at org.apache.catalina.core.ApplicationFilterConfig.setFilterDef(ApplicationFilterConfig.java:397)
           at org.apache.catalina.core.ApplicationFilterConfig.<init>(ApplicationFilterConfig.java:108)
           at org.apache.catalina.core.StandardContext.filterStart(StandardContext.java:3709)
           at org.apache.catalina.core.StandardContext.start(StandardContext.java:4363)
           at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:791)
           at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:771)
           at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:525)
           at org.apache.catalina.startup.HostConfig.deployDirectory(HostConfig.java:926)
           at org.apache.catalina.startup.HostConfig.deployDirectories(HostConfig.java:889)
           at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:492)
           at org.apache.catalina.startup.HostConfig.start(HostConfig.java:1149)
           at org.apache.catalina.startup.HostConfig.lifecycleEvent(HostConfig.java:311)
           at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:117)
           at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1053)
           at org.apache.catalina.core.StandardHost.start(StandardHost.java:719)
           at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1045)
           at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:443)
           at org.apache.catalina.core.StandardService.start(StandardService.java:516)
           at org.apache.catalina.core.StandardServer.start(StandardServer.java:710)
           at org.apache.catalina.startup.Catalina.start(Catalina.java:578)
           at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
           at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
           at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
           at java.lang.reflect.Method.invoke(Method.java:585)
           at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:288)
           at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:413)
          Caused by: Premature end of file. - [unknown location]
           at com.opensymphony.xwork2.util.DomHelper.parse(DomHelper.java:123)
           at com.opensymphony.xwork2.config.providers.XmlConfigurationProvider.loadConfigurationFiles(XmlConfigurationProvider.java:830)
           ... 34 more
          Caused by: org.xml.sax.SAXParseException: Premature end of file.
           at org.apache.xerces.util.ErrorHandlerWrapper.createSAXParseException(Unknown Source)
           at org.apache.xerces.util.ErrorHandlerWrapper.fatalError(Unknown Source)
           at org.apache.xerces.impl.XMLErrorReporter.reportError(Unknown Source)
           at org.apache.xerces.impl.XMLErrorReporter.reportError(Unknown Source)
           at org.apache.xerces.impl.XMLScanner.reportFatalError(Unknown Source)
           at org.apache.xerces.impl.XMLDocumentScannerImpl$DTDDispatcher.dispatch(Unknown Source)
           at org.apache.xerces.impl.XMLDocumentFragmentScannerImpl.scanDocument(Unknown Source)
           at org.apache.xerces.parsers.XML11Configuration.parse(Unknown Source)
           at org.apache.xerces.parsers.XML11Configuration.parse(Unknown Source)
           at org.apache.xerces.parsers.XMLParser.parse(Unknown Source)
           at org.apache.xerces.parsers.AbstractSAXParser.parse(Unknown Source)
           at javax.xml.parsers.SAXParser.parse(SAXParser.java:375)
           at com.opensymphony.xwork2.util.DomHelper.parse(DomHelper.java:121)
           ... 35 more
          2009-7-25 0:31:38 org.apache.catalina.core.StandardContext start
          嚴重: Error filterStart
          2009-7-25 0:31:38 org.apache.catalina.core.StandardContext start
          嚴重: Context [/ssh] startup failed due to previous errors
          2009-7-25 0:31:38 org.apache.catalina.core.ApplicationContext log

          使用log4j.properties 提示錯誤信息
          2009-07-25 01:02:05 [org.springframework.web.context.ContextLoader]-[INFO] Root WebApplicationContext: initialization started
           2009-07-25 01:02:05 [org.springframework.web.context.support.XmlWebApplicationContext]-[INFO] Refreshing org.springframework.web.context.support.XmlWebApplicationContext@19bd735: display name [Root WebApplicationContext]; startup date [Sat Jul 25 01:02:05 CST 2009]; root of context hierarchy
           2009-07-25 01:02:05 [org.springframework.beans.factory.xml.XmlBeanDefinitionReader]-[INFO] Loading XML bean definitions from ServletContext resource [/WEB-INF/applicationContext.xml]
           2009-07-25 01:02:06 [org.springframework.web.context.support.XmlWebApplicationContext]-[INFO] Bean factory for application context [org.springframework.web.context.support.XmlWebApplicationContext@19bd735]: org.springframework.beans.factory.support.DefaultListableBeanFactory@146df77
           2009-07-25 01:02:06 [org.springframework.beans.factory.support.DefaultListableBeanFactory]-[INFO] Pre-instantiating singletons in org.springframework.beans.factory.support.DefaultListableBeanFactory@146df77: defining beans []; root of factory hierarchy
           2009-07-25 01:02:06 [org.springframework.web.context.ContextLoader]-[INFO] Root WebApplicationContext: initialization completed in 1469 ms
           2009-07-25 01:02:07 [com.opensymphony.xwork2.config.providers.XmlConfigurationProvider]-[INFO] Parsing configuration file [struts-default.xml]
           2009-07-25 01:02:07 [com.opensymphony.xwork2.config.providers.XmlConfigurationProvider]-[INFO] Parsing configuration file [struts-plugin.xml]
           2009-07-25 01:02:07 [com.opensymphony.xwork2.util.DomHelper]-[FATAL] Premature end of file. at (null:-1:-1)
           org.xml.sax.SAXParseException: Premature end of file.
          2009-07-25 01:02:07 [org.springframework.web.context.support.XmlWebApplicationContext]-[INFO] Closing org.springframework.web.context.support.XmlWebApplicationContext@19bd735: display name [Root WebApplicationContext]; startup date [Sat Jul 25 01:02:05 CST 2009]; root of context hierarchy
           2009-07-25 01:02:07 [org.springframework.beans.factory.support.DefaultListableBeanFactory]-[INFO] Destroying singletons in org.springframework.beans.factory.support.DefaultListableBeanFactory@146df77: defining beans []; root of factory hierarchy
           

          因為自己沒有把struts.xml的文件配置好,沒有引入struts-default.xml的原因。

          posted on 2009-07-25 01:08 田園風光 閱讀(1201) 評論(3)  編輯  收藏

          FeedBack:
          # re: spring2.0+struts2.0+hibernate3.2整合過程中出現(xiàn)的錯誤[未登錄] 2009-07-31 16:34 kiss
          樓主, 能不能詳細說說該怎么解決,我也遇到了同樣的問題啊!
            回復(fù)  更多評論
            
          # re: spring2.0+struts2.0+hibernate3.2整合過程中出現(xiàn)的錯誤 2009-08-07 21:47 fjshenhq
          @kiss
          就是在struts.xml中的package包中繼承extends="struts-default"。我就解決了啊!
          也許你的錯誤可能和我的不一樣啊!你自己在看看配置。  回復(fù)  更多評論
            
          # re: spring2.0+struts2.0+hibernate3.2整合過程中出現(xiàn)的錯誤[未登錄] 2010-05-09 12:57 zzh
          困擾多時的問題終于解決了,謝謝!  回復(fù)  更多評論
            

          只有注冊用戶登錄后才能發(fā)表評論。


          網(wǎng)站導(dǎo)航:
           
          主站蜘蛛池模板: 新余市| 上饶市| 辽阳市| 当阳市| 兰西县| 惠水县| 青海省| 同仁县| 夏河县| 清新县| 佛冈县| 奉化市| 敖汉旗| 凤翔县| 阳朔县| 无为县| 运城市| 新和县| 宁乡县| 布尔津县| 孝义市| 宜州市| 宁晋县| 安远县| 永州市| 台北县| 依兰县| 县级市| 延川县| 奉化市| 全州县| 江油市| 华池县| 桃园市| 喀什市| 贵定县| 利津县| 北流市| 栖霞市| 昌黎县| 平果县|